Operational Highlights - The company achieved a raw coal production of 3.81 million tons and a power generation of 109 million kWh during the reporting period[33]. - The company maintained a strong market presence, with 73% of coal sales concentrated in the Zhengzhou region[32]. - The company has implemented innovative management practices to enhance efficiency and reduce costs, including technology-driven initiatives that generated an economic benefit of 1.55 million RMB[31]. - The company is focused on safety management and production organization to mitigate geological and production challenges, ensuring stable coal output[30]. - The company plans to implement measures to mitigate adverse factors affecting production and pricing, aiming to achieve annual targets[43]. Market and Industry Context - The coal industry saw a total revenue of 1.1783 trillion RMB, representing a year-on-year growth of 5.8%, although the growth rate decreased by 31.8 percentage points compared to the previous year[26]. - The average price of thermal coal (5500 kcal) was 562 RMB/ton, which is a decrease of 9.5 RMB/ton compared to the previous year[26]. - Environmental policy risks are increasing as the government imposes stricter standards, leading to rising environmental expenditure that may affect operational performance[46]. - The company anticipates rising production costs due to the decreasing availability of coal resources and increasing procurement prices, which could impact overall profitability[46]. - The coal mining industry faces significant safety production risks due to various hazards such as water, fire, gas, and coal dust, which could severely impact normal operations if major accidents occur[44]. Related Party Transactions - The company engaged in related party transactions amounting to 1,500.88 million RMB for raw coal purchases, representing 32.84% of the market price[55]. - The company reported a related party transaction of 4,632.92 million RMB for electricity purchases, which is 58.82% of the market price[55]. - The company reported a related party transaction of 8,018.40 million RMB for construction services, representing 42.94% of the market price[55]. - The company has not disclosed any significant changes in related party transactions or guarantees during the reporting period[57]. Environmental Management - The company’s key pollutant emissions include Chemical Oxygen Demand (COD) at 18.48 tons, which is below the permitted limit of 150 tons/year[64]. - The wastewater treatment capacity of the coal mine's water treatment station is 2500 m³/h, ensuring compliance with environmental standards[64]. - The company achieved a 100% safe disposal rate for solid and hazardous waste, indicating effective waste management practices[64]. - The company has implemented a comprehensive environmental management system, resulting in no environmental pollution disputes or incidents during the reporting period[68]. - The company has transitioned from coal-fired boilers to gas boilers, significantly reducing air pollution emissions[68].
